Team Vitality vs Shifters — a EWC match played on 2026-05-01, and the win went to Shifters. At 35:44, this game ran deep into the late game. It produced 29 combined kills, and in long games per-minute figures such as DPM and CSM get pulled toward the average, so read them next to the totals. Shifters finished 4,847 gold ahead. That is not an unrecoverable gap, so the objective and combat figures below show where the game actually turned. Shifters finished with 8 on Towers against 3 for the opponent — the widest objective gap in this game.

Looking at nuc, the pick was Ahri and the line reads 5/4/8. The gold and damage share in the scoreboard show what kind of game it was. Comparing end-of-game gold position by position, the widest gap sits at Mid: nuc ahead of Humanoid by 2,913. The draft started with Team Vitality removing Varus and Shifters removing Orianna. Those first two cards set the direction of the draft. Game 2 of the series. The series ran to 2 games in total, and the patch applied was 16.8.
